ADU Contractors in Mississippi: Building in the Magnolia State
Mississippi is a state with a strong tradition of family-oriented living, and accessory dwelling units (ADUs) are becoming an increasingly popular solution for multigenerational households across cities like Jackson, Gulfport, and Biloxi. With a relatively low cost of living and affordable land compared to many other states, Mississippi presents a unique opportunity for homeowners looking to add value to their properties through ADU construction. However, navigating local zoning laws and building codes requires working with experienced ADU contractors in Mississippi who understand the state's specific regulatory landscape.
Mississippi Zoning Laws and ADU Regulations
Unlike states such as California or Oregon, Mississippi does not have a statewide ADU law that overrides local zoning ordinances. This means that regulations for ADUs vary significantly from one municipality to another. Homeowners must check with their local city or county planning department before beginning any ADU project. In some areas, ADUs may only be permitted in single-family residential zones, while other municipalities may have stricter limitations or outright prohibitions. A knowledgeable Mississippi ADU contractor will be familiar with local ordinances and can help guide homeowners through the permitting process efficiently.
Licensing and Permitting Requirements for ADU Contractors in Mississippi
In Mississippi, contractors are required to be licensed through the Mississippi State Board of Contractors (MSBOC). Any construction project valued at $50,000 or more requires a licensed contractor. For ADU projects, this threshold is commonly reached, making it essential to hire a properly licensed professional. Key requirements and considerations include:
- Contractors must hold a valid MSBOC license appropriate to the scope of work
- Building permits must be obtained from the local municipality or county before construction begins
- ADUs must comply with the International Residential Code (IRC) as adopted by Mississippi
- Electrical, plumbing, and HVAC work must be performed by licensed subcontractors
- Inspections are required at various stages of construction to ensure code compliance
Types of ADUs Commonly Built in Mississippi
Given Mississippi's climate, which includes hot and humid summers and mild winters, ADU contractors in the state often recommend construction methods and materials suited to these conditions. Common ADU types built across Mississippi include:
- Detached guest houses – standalone structures built in the backyard
- Garage conversions – transforming existing garages into livable spaces
- Basement conversions – less common due to Mississippi's high water table
- Attached additions – units connected to the primary home with a separate entrance
Choosing the Right ADU Contractor in Mississippi
Selecting the right ADU contractor in Mississippi is critical to the success of your project. Look for contractors with proven experience in residential additions, a valid MSBOC license, and strong local references. A reputable contractor will assist with design, permitting, and construction while ensuring your ADU meets all local building codes. Investing in a qualified professional ensures your ADU is built safely, legally, and to a high standard — adding lasting value to your Mississippi property.
